Singer Prince Omar real name Mukose Umar has dropped a brand new song dubbed “Ndi Eno”
It has been nearly a year ever since Prince Omar released a new song. In what seemed like his comeback, he dominated the news columns for non-music issues.
The singer who was initially unveiled as Baddest Music Management signee, traced the label’s exit, for reasons known to him.
However, after his fallout with his previous management, Omar found peace and solace under King’s Management.
Prince Omar who seems fresh and rejuvenated, has embarked on the reignition of his music career with the release of a new song dubbed “Ndi Eno.”
“Ndi Eno,” is a Luganda phrase that can be loosely translated to mean “I am this side.” In his song, Prince Omar pleads for his partner’s love.
